Understanding Session Management and SOC 2
What's Session Management?
Session management controls user interactions with your system. When a user logs in, a session starts, and it ends when they log out. This manages how users access and navigate your application.Why SOC 2 Matters
SOC 2 (Service Organization Control 2) is a framework that measures how well you manage customer data. It focuses on security, availability, processing integrity, confidentiality, and privacy.Why Session Management Matters for SOC 2
Session management plays a critical role in SOC 2. It ensures only authorized users can access and remain within your application. Proper session management can prevent unauthorized access, data breaches, and compliance failures.
Key Steps for SOC 2-Compliant Session Management
1. Establish Secure Login Practices
WHAT:
Use strong authentication and authorization methods.WHY:
Ensures that only verified users can create a session.HOW:
Implement multi-factor authentication and enforce strong password policies.
2. Session Timeout and Inactivity Handling
WHAT:
Set session timeouts to automatically log users out after inactivity.WHY:
Reduces risk of unauthorized access when users leave their devices unattended.HOW:
Determine a suitable timeout period based on user roles and content sensitivity.
3. Use HTTPS for Encrypted Sessions
WHAT:
Ensure all session data is transmitted over HTTPS.WHY:
Protects data from being intercepted during transmission.HOW:
Install an SSL/TLS certificate to encrypt data between users and your server.
4. Implement Session Controls and Logs
WHAT:
Track and log session activity for all users.WHY:
Helps detect unauthorized access attempts and tracks user behavior for audits.HOW:
Set up logging systems that capture session start, stop, and any anomalies.
